
David A. Naai
Specialty: Nephrology
Hospital Affiliations: Adventist Health Castle, The Queen's Medical Center
Address: Renal Physicians Hawaii, Adventist Health Castle, 642 Ulukahiki St., Suite 211, Kailua, HI 96734
Phone Number: (808) 744-9429
Special Expertise: Chronic Kidney Disease, Kidney Disease-Acute